Dangerous wind chills settling into North iowa

DES MOINES – The National Weather Service in Des Moines has issued a Wind Chill Warning, which is in effect from 6 pm this evening to noon CST Monday.

A reinforcing shot of Arctic air will push into the state today. This will allow for very cold temperatures and gusty northwest winds across the area tonight. The combination of the cold temperatures and gusty winds will lead to bitterly cold conditions and dangerously cold wind chills tonight into Monday morning.

Wind Chill Warning in effect from 6 pm this evening to noon CST Monday.

Timing: dangerously cold wind chills are expected tonight into Monday morning.
Winds and wind chill temperatures, wind chills will drop to 25 below to 35 below due to the combination of bitterly cold temperatures and gusty northwest winds of 15 to 25 mph.
Impacts: Frostbite and possibly hypothermia or death if exposure to outside elements lasts for more than 15 minutes without proper winter weather clothing. Even a few minutes in this environment can lead to health complications such as numbness and severe frostbite.
